<h3>Section 1: Explain the error in each problem below. </h3>

1) Pemdas says multiplication and division comes before adding, so you must solve the multiplication in the problem first before the addition.  

2) Again, as pemdas says, multiplication comes first before subtraction, so you must solve the multiplication in the problem first before the sutraction.

<h3>Section 2: Simplify the following expressions. </h3>

3) (43 - 20) - 2 · 5

Pemdas says to solve the parenthesis first.

  • 43 - 20 = 23
  • 23 - 2 · 5

Now multiplication comes next (because there's no exponents).

  • 2 · 5 = 10
  • 23 - 10

Now subtraction.

  • 23 - 10 = 13

4) 81 ÷ (13 - 4)

Pemdas says to solve the parenthesis first.

  • 13 - 4 = 9
  • 81 ÷ 9

Now division comes next.

  • 81 ÷ 9 = 9

5) 7 · 8 - 3 · 6 + 1

Pemdas says to solve the multiplication first.

  • 7 · 8 = 56
  • 3 · 6 = 18
  • 56 - 18 + 1

Now subtraction and addition.

  • 56 - 18 = 38
  • 38 + 1 = 39
